Port of Benton Secures Federal Grant for Critical Rail Infrastructure Upgrades
10.01.2025
The Port of Benton has secured a $9.56M federal RAISE grant to enhance its rail infrastructure. These upgrades will improve freight efficiency and ensure faster, safer transportation for the region. This was reported by the railway transport news portal Railway Supply.

Port of Benton to Modernize Rail Infrastructure with Federal Grant
The Port of Benton recently received a $9.56M federal RAISE grant for significant rail improvements. This funding will transform critical rail lines to meet growing transportation demands in the region.

Key upgrades include replacing 12,000 ties and one mile of wye track along the rail system. Additionally, the port will install heavier-duty tracks along three miles of elevated curves, enhancing train capacity.
The rail line, vital for Union Pacific Railroad and BNSF Railway, handles 1.3 million tons of freight annually. These improvements aim to bring the track to Class II standards, enabling speeds up to 25 mph.
How Port of Benton Will Improve Freight Efficiency
The Port of Benton’s southern connection rail line supports regional freight transportation, making this grant critical. Faster train speeds will reduce intersection blockage times from 18 to just 4 minutes.
“This will greatly enhance public safety by reducing delays for emergency vehicles,” said Diahann Howard. The project also shortens vehicle wait times, improving overall transportation flow in the community.
Expanded Facilities Strengthen Port of Benton’s Economic Role
The Port of Benton recently finalized a land transfer for intermodal facility expansion. This new facility will improve freight handling and support future growth in Richland.
“The intermodal site positions us to meet rising freight demands while boosting economic opportunities,” officials explained. These strategic investments ensure the port’s long-term success and sustainability.
By securing this federal grant, the Port of Benton demonstrates its dedication to regional development. Enhanced infrastructure will streamline operations, reduce delays, and strengthen economic growth in Washington state.
